Answer:

Domain : {3, 4, 5, 6, 7}

Step-by-step explanation:

Given the function, f(x) = -2x + 13, and a range of {7, 5, 3, 1, -1}:

You can get the domain values algebraically by substituting the range values into the given function.  

f(x) = 7:

f(x) = -2x + 13

7 = -2x + 13

7 - 13 = -2x + 13 - 13

-6 = -2x

Divide both sides by -2 to solve for x:

-6/-2 = -2x/-2

3 = x

f(x) = 5:

f(x) = -2x + 13

5 = -2x + 13

5 - 13 = -2x + 13 - 13

-8 = -2x

Divide both sides by -2 to solve for x:

-8/-2 = -2x/-2

4 = x

f(x) = 3:

f(x) = -2x + 13

3 = -2x + 13

3 - 13 = -2x + 13 - 13

-10 = -2x

Divide both sides by -2 to solve for x:

-10/-2 = -2x/-2

5 = x

f(x) = 1:

f(x) = -2x + 13

1 = -2x + 13

1 - 13 = -2x + 13 - 13

-12 = -2x

Divide both sides by -2 to solve for x:

-12/-2 = -2x/-2

6 = x

f(x) = -1:

f(x) = -2x + 13

-1 = -2x + 13

-1 - 13 = -2x + 13 - 13

-14 = -2x

Divide both sides by -2 to solve for x:

-14/-2 = -2x/-2

7 = x

Therefore, the domain of the function, f(x) = -2x + 13 is:

Domain: {3, 4, 5, 6, 7}

Range: {7, 5, 3, 1, -1}
